Understanding Long Term Drug Rehab in Whitehouse, Ohio

To stop yourself from turning back to your old drug use habits as well as manage any co-occurring psychological condition you may have, you may find that you should do the following:

  • Institute new approaches you can utilize to address your condition
  • Identify all life issues that may aggravate your psychological problems and work through them
  • Identify the consequences and effects of your drug and alcohol addiction on your life
  • Develop ways to stop yourself from giving in to the temptation to begin abusing drugs and alcohol
  • Learn about how to deal with any reemergence of the symptoms of your drug and alcohol abuse
  • Understand your drug addiction as a process and idea

Since there are so many things for you to learn, you may find it more helpful to spend more time in a Whitehouse drug addiction treatment center. Although short-term alcohol and drug rehabilitation might also provide you with a foundation for your rehabilitation, it may not have adequate support to make sure that you take these lessons and begin using them in your life.

In such instances, therefore, you may benefit from long term drug rehab. In many cases, this type of addiction rehab is offered on an inpatient or residential basis to make sure that you are in a helpful environment without all triggers that often cause you to start abusing intoxicating substances.

During long term rehabilitation, therefore, you will get the robust level of care and support required for an extended period of time. As such, the services will assist you in laying the groundwork that you can rely on to achieve sobriety in the long run.

Overall, long term drug treatment will provide you with 24/7 monitoring, care, and management over an extended period. At the end of the drug and alcohol addiction rehab in Whitehouse, OH., you should have retained enough knowledge and skills to start leading a more productive, sober life.
